Since we're talking gauges/pods, I wanted to let you all know to steer clear of Glow Shift gauges and our pods. The two don't mix, don't waste your time/money even trying - please. Ruining all products involved is the likely outcome, just sayin'...

Not a knock on those gauges at all (i've got zero personal experience w/them), but they just don't fit our pillar/dash pods.

All the major brands of gauges fit, and fit well. The Ebay/offshore stuff is sketchy, so proceed with caution or contact us first if you're unsure. Hopefully, not too many of you will take that shortcut and use quality gauges to monitor/protect your EXPENSIVE cars. A decent gauge is "cheap insurance" sometimes.
